Farm Journal- December
As a friend said recently I still have things to get to in July- that's how fast this year seems to have flown by. Many of us haven't fully shaken off last winter. But here we are. Once again, right on cue, the blueberry plants have turned their December red. What leaves remain are few and far between but brightly colored. We have finished mulching the rows in preparation for the cold ahead, bedding the bushes down as it were for their winter sleep.
